summ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Tony Garnock-Jones <tonyg@kcbbs.gen.nz>2009-02-13 15:05:19 +0000
committerTony Garnock-Jones <tonyg@kcbbs.gen.nz>2009-02-13 15:05:19 +0000
commit7a9990fc28f348257a1979d53a97cb63042e2907 (patch)
tree1648e8ed9a137a3ac70490bb3d650dcccda9d658
parent0bd4d4b762e6f2af5a35a858a71c1bec69ed13fe (diff)
downloadrabbitmq-server-7a9990fc28f348257a1979d53a97cb63042e2907.tar.gz
Special-case as a warning the relatively common abrupt-disconnection message.
-rw-r--r--src/rabbit_reader.erl8
1 files changed, 6 insertions, 2 deletions
diff --git a/src/rabbit_reader.erl b/src/rabbit_reader.erl
index 12ee299e..09148bf0 100644
--- a/src/rabbit_reader.erl
+++ b/src/rabbit_reader.erl
@@ -231,8 +231,12 @@ start_connection(Parent, Deb, ClientSock) ->
connection_state = pre_init},
handshake, 8))
catch
- Ex -> rabbit_log:error("error on TCP connection ~p from ~s:~p~n~p~n",
- [self(), PeerAddressS, PeerPort, Ex])
+ connection_closed_abruptly ->
+ rabbit_log:warning("TCP connection ~p from ~s:~p closed abruptly~n",
+ [self(), PeerAddressS, PeerPort]);
+ Ex ->
+ rabbit_log:error("error on TCP connection ~p from ~s:~p~n~p~n",
+ [self(), PeerAddressS, PeerPort, Ex])
after
rabbit_log:info("closing TCP connection ~p from ~s:~p~n",
[self(), PeerAddressS, PeerPort]),